WebAlignment determines a character or creature's overall moral and personal attitude. The Pathfinder game, where gods at times walk the realms, assumes good and evil are definitive things. Alignment is a tool for developing your character’s identity—it is not a straitjacket for restricting your character. WebThe alignment system has a long history in roleplaying games, and it helps define several aspects of Pathfinder’s worlds and characters. Yet it doesn’t work well for all games or groups. Altering or removing it offers new opportunities for your game.
